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Copie de données - Oracle vers HF

18 réponses
Avatar
pyfux
Bonjour,

Dans mon analyse j'ai importé la structure d'une table Oracle. J'ai
également décrit une connexion à la base Oracle: MaConnexion1

Je souhaite alors copier les données de la table Oracle nommé TBL vers la
table HF nommé TBL.

Comment faire (petit bout de code,please...) ? Et petit(s) conseils...

Merci
PyFux

10 réponses

1 2
Avatar
Roumegou Eric
Il se trouve que pyfux a formulé :
Bonjour,

Dans mon analyse j'ai importé la structure d'une table Oracle. J'ai également
décrit une connexion à la base Oracle: MaConnexion1

Je souhaite alors copier les données de la table Oracle nommé TBL vers la
table HF nommé TBL.

Comment faire (petit bout de code,please...) ? Et petit(s) conseils...

Merci
PyFux



normalement tu peux le faire au moment de l'import ...

mais remplacer de l'Oracle par de l'HF Arghhh !

--
Eric Roumégou
Webmaster des wtablettes
http://cerbermail.com/?qE7t4Qvilo
(cliquez sur le lien ci-dessus pour me contacter en privé)
Avatar
news.motzarella.org
Le Mon, 28 Jul 2008 17:54:17 +0200, Roumegou Eric
a écrit:

Il se trouve que pyfux a formulé :
Bonjour,

Dans mon analyse j'ai importé la structure d'une table Oracle. J'ai
également décrit une connexion à la base Oracle: MaConnexion1

Je souhaite alors copier les données de la table Oracle nommé TBL vers
la table HF nommé TBL.

Comment faire (petit bout de code,please...) ? Et petit(s) conseils...

Merci
PyFux



normalement tu peux le faire au moment de l'import ...

mais remplacer de l'Oracle par de l'HF Arghhh !




Je n'osais pas le dire...

--
JB
Avatar
pyfux
Eric,

mon besoin c'est de la synchronisation 1 fois / jour =réplication.

il n'est pas question de remplacer Oracle par HF. C'est juste de la mise à
dispo d'info pour des sites distants et des exports de données afin d'éviter
trop d'accès à cette base Oracle sur laquelle tourne un ERP.

"Roumegou Eric" a écrit dans le message de news:

Il se trouve que pyfux a formulé :
Bonjour,

Dans mon analyse j'ai importé la structure d'une table Oracle. J'ai
également décrit une connexion à la base Oracle: MaConnexion1

Je souhaite alors copier les données de la table Oracle nommé TBL vers la
table HF nommé TBL.

Comment faire (petit bout de code,please...) ? Et petit(s) conseils...

Merci
PyFux



normalement tu peux le faire au moment de l'import ...

mais remplacer de l'Oracle par de l'HF Arghhh !

--
Eric Roumégou
Webmaster des wtablettes
http://cerbermail.com/?qE7t4Qvilo
(cliquez sur le lien ci-dessus pour me contacter en privé)




Avatar
pyfux
TROLL...

" news.motzarella.org " a écrit dans le message de
news:
Le Mon, 28 Jul 2008 17:54:17 +0200, Roumegou Eric
a écrit:

Il se trouve que pyfux a formulé :
Bonjour,

Dans mon analyse j'ai importé la structure d'une table Oracle. J'ai
également décrit une connexion à la base Oracle: MaConnexion1

Je souhaite alors copier les données de la table Oracle nommé TBL vers
la table HF nommé TBL.

Comment faire (petit bout de code,please...) ? Et petit(s) conseils...

Merci
PyFux



normalement tu peux le faire au moment de l'import ...

mais remplacer de l'Oracle par de l'HF Arghhh !




Je n'osais pas le dire...

--
JB


Avatar
pyfux
SI HOuvreConnexion( MaConnexion1) ALORS


sSQL est une chaîne

sdSData est une Source de Données

sdDataLocal est une Source de Données

SOH est une chaîne



sSQL="SELECT * FROM SORDER WHERE SORDER.CREDAT_0 > '20080101000001' "


SI HExécuteRequêteSQL( sdSData, MaConnexion1, sSQL) ALORS


HLitPremier(sdSData)

TANTQUE PAS HEnDehors(sdSData)


SOH=sdSData.SOHNUM_0

sSQL="INSERT INTO SORDER ( SOHNUM_0, CREDAT_0 ) VALUES ( '" + SOH +
"', '" + ChaîneVersDate(sdSData.CREDAT_0, "AAAAMMJJ") +"' ) "


SI HExécuteRequêteSQL( sdDataLocal,hRequêteDéfaut , sSQL) ALORS

//info("Insertion de " + SOH)

FIN


HLitSuivant(sdSData)

FIN


HAnnuleDéclaration(sdSData)

SINON

Info( HErreurInfo(hErrComplet))

FIN



"pyfux" a écrit dans le message de news:
488dcd06$0$16007$
Bonjour,

Dans mon analyse j'ai importé la structure d'une table Oracle. J'ai
également décrit une connexion à la base Oracle: MaConnexion1

Je souhaite alors copier les données de la table Oracle nommé TBL vers la
table HF nommé TBL.

Comment faire (petit bout de code,please...) ? Et petit(s) conseils...

Merci
PyFux



Avatar
news.motzarella.org
Le Tue, 29 Jul 2008 08:36:40 +0200, pyfux a écrit:

TROLL...



[...]

Je n'osais pas le dire...

--
JB







PARDON ?

--
JB
Avatar
news.motzarella.org
Le Tue, 29 Jul 2008 08:36:17 +0200, pyfux a écrit:

Eric,

mon besoin c'est de la synchronisation 1 fois / jour =réplication.

il n'est pas question de remplacer Oracle par HF. C'est juste de la mise
à
dispo d'info pour des sites distants et des exports de données afin
d'éviter
trop d'accès à cette base Oracle sur laquelle tourne un ERP.

"Roumegou Eric" a écrit dans le message de news:

Il se trouve que pyfux a formulé :
Bonjour,

Dans mon analyse j'ai importé la structure d'une table Oracle. J'ai
également décrit une connexion à la base Oracle: MaConnexion1

Je souhaite alors copier les données de la table Oracle nommé TBL vers
la
table HF nommé TBL.

Comment faire (petit bout de code,please...) ? Et petit(s) conseils...

Merci
PyFux



normalement tu peux le faire au moment de l'import ...

mais remplacer de l'Oracle par de l'HF Arghhh !

--
Eric Roumégou
Webmaster des wtablettes
http://cerbermail.com/?qE7t4Qvilo
(cliquez sur le lien ci-dessus pour me contacter en privé)








Une explication est toujours mieux qu'insulte.
Dans le même ton: l'usage est de repondre en dessous.
Sinon:
Faire une requete req =select * from truc
Hexecuterequete(req,hrequetedefaut)
pour tout req
transférer les champs
hajoute(..)
fin
hannuledeclaration(req)



--
JB
Avatar
pyfux
Dire que Oracle c'est mieux que HF sans argument, ça n'a aucun intérêt.
De plus ce n'est largement pas l'objet de la question.

Dans la mesure ou je souhaite développer des applicatifs en Windev avec
intégration de données issues de l'ERP, la meilleur solution est de remonter
ces données dans des fichiers HF ce qui rends l'accès au données + homogène.

Et puis je n'ai pas envi que tous les applicatifs Windev lancent des
requêtes vers la base Oracle de production qui doit répondre en premier à
notre moteur d'application/ERP.

" news.motzarella.org " a écrit dans le message de
news:
Le Tue, 29 Jul 2008 08:36:40 +0200, pyfux a écrit:

TROLL...



[...]

Je n'osais pas le dire...

--
JB







PARDON ?

--
JB


Avatar
pyfux
" news.motzarella.org " a écrit dans le message de
news:
Le Tue, 29 Jul 2008 08:36:17 +0200, pyfux a écrit:

Eric,

mon besoin c'est de la synchronisation 1 fois / jour =réplication.

il n'est pas question de remplacer Oracle par HF. C'est juste de la mise
à
dispo d'info pour des sites distants et des exports de données afin
d'éviter
trop d'accès à cette base Oracle sur laquelle tourne un ERP.

"Roumegou Eric" a écrit dans le message de news:

Il se trouve que pyfux a formulé :
Bonjour,

Dans mon analyse j'ai importé la structure d'une table Oracle. J'ai
également décrit une connexion à la base Oracle: MaConnexion1

Je souhaite alors copier les données de la table Oracle nommé TBL vers
la
table HF nommé TBL.

Comment faire (petit bout de code,please...) ? Et petit(s) conseils...

Merci
PyFux



normalement tu peux le faire au moment de l'import ...

mais remplacer de l'Oracle par de l'HF Arghhh !

--
Eric Roumégou
Webmaster des wtablettes
http://cerbermail.com/?qE7t4Qvilo
(cliquez sur le lien ci-dessus pour me contacter en privé)








Une explication est toujours mieux qu'insulte.
Dans le même ton: l'usage est de repondre en dessous.
Sinon:
Faire une requete req =select * from truc
Hexecuterequete(req,hrequetedefaut)
pour tout req
transférer les champs
hajoute(..)
fin
hannuledeclaration(req)



--
JB



Je te cite:
mais remplacer de l'Oracle par de l'HF Arghhh !



Tu interprètes les informations.
Que veux dire Arghhh ?

Qui insulte l'autre ???
Avatar
news.motzarella.org
Le Tue, 29 Jul 2008 09:24:53 +0200, pyfux a écrit:

" news.motzarella.org " a écrit dans le message


[...]
Une explication est toujours mieux qu'insulte.
Dans le même ton: l'usage est de repondre en dessous.
Sinon:
Faire une requete req =select * from truc
Hexecuterequete(req,hrequetedefaut)
pour tout req
transférer les champs
hajoute(..)
fin
hannuledeclaration(req)



--
JB



Je te cite:
mais remplacer de l'Oracle par de l'HF Arghhh !



Tu interprètes les informations.
Que veux dire Arghhh ?

Qui insulte l'autre ???




Lis bien , ce n'est pas moi qui ais dit ceci....



--
JB
1 2